About
The Islamic Republic of Iran is a theocratic state in the Middle East. Recent news focuses on the aftermath of a war between Iran and the US/Israel. This conflict has significantly impacted global affairs, particularly maritime traffic in the Strait of Hormuz. A fragile ceasefire, brokered by Pakistan, is currently in place, but its stability is threatened by ongoing tensions, including Israeli actions in Lebanon. Despite the ceasefire, Donald Trump's claims of achieving war objectives are disputed. The US and Iran held talks in Islamabad, but failed to reach an agreement. Iran secured a UN role with backing from several Western nations, highlighting a divergence in international approaches towards the country. The Iranian government also faces internal criticism, with reports of the regime confiscating assets from critics, including prominent athletes. The situation remains volatile, with the potential for renewed conflict and significant implications for regional and global stability.
